This is a third delightful tale about Ginger and his friends from award-winning author-illustrator Charlotte Voake. Ginger and the kitten are more than a little put out when a large cat appears and starts eating their dinner and sleeping in their bed. Who is he? The little girl wonders too - and sets out to find the answer..."Ginger" (9781406325959) won the 1997 Smarties Book Prize Gold Award, was shortlisted for the 1997 Kurt Maschler Award and Highly Commended for the 1998 Kate Greenaway Medal. Charlotte Voake is one of the most acclaimed contemporary children's book illustrators and has been shortlisted for the Kurt Maschler Award four times. She is the author-illustrator of Ginger, its prequel Ginger Finds a Home, Pizza Kittens (9780744598100), winner of the 2002 Smarties Book Prize Silver Award, Hello Twins (9781406305234) and Tweedle Dee Dee (9781406318852). She also illustrated the children's classic, Elsie Piddock Skips in Her Sleep (9781406314052) by Eleanor Farjeon. She lives in Surrey.
